Big data refers to the massive volumes of structured and unstructured data that are generated by businesses, customers, and devices This data includes everything from sales transactions and social media interactions to sensor readings and user-generated content With the help of advanced analytics tools and technologies, businesses can extract meaningful insights from this data to make informed decisions, drive operational efficiency, and improve customer experiences.
The Internet of Things, on the other hand, involves connecting everyday objects such as appliances, vehicles, and industrial equipment to the internet These connected devices can collect and transmit data in real-time, allowing organizations to monitor and control their operations more effectively By leveraging IoT technologies, businesses can automate processes, optimize resource utilization, and deliver personalized services to customers.
When big data and IoT are combined, organizations can harness the power of real-time data analytics to gain a deeper understanding of their operations and customers By collecting data from IoT devices and analyzing it in real time, businesses can detect patterns, trends, and anomalies that may not be apparent through traditional data analysis methods This real-time visibility enables organizations to make quick decisions, identify opportunities for improvement, and respond to changing market conditions more effectively.
One of the key benefits of using big data and IoT together is predictive analytics By analyzing historical data collected from IoT devices, businesses can develop predictive models that help them anticipate future events and outcomes For example, a manufacturer could use predictive analytics to forecast equipment failures and schedule maintenance proactively, reducing downtime and production costs Similarly, a retailer could use predictive analytics to analyze customer behavior and personalize marketing campaigns based on individual preferences.
Another advantage of combining big data and IoT is improved customer experiences By collecting data from IoT devices such as wearable fitness trackers or smart home appliances, businesses can gain valuable insights into customer behavior and preferences This data can be used to personalize products and services, tailor marketing messages, and deliver timely recommendations to customers big data and internet of things. For example, a healthcare provider could use data from wearable devices to monitor patients’ health status and provide personalized care plans, leading to better health outcomes and patient satisfaction.
In addition to enhancing operational efficiency and customer experiences, big data and IoT can also help businesses streamline decision-making processes By automating data collection and analysis tasks, organizations can reduce the time and effort required to make informed decisions Real-time dashboards and reports can provide up-to-date insights into key performance indicators, enabling managers to identify issues and opportunities quickly and take action accordingly.
Despite the numerous benefits of using big data and IoT together, organizations must also address several challenges in implementing these technologies One of the main challenges is data security and privacy With the proliferation of connected devices and the increasing volumes of data being generated, businesses must take steps to protect sensitive information and comply with data protection regulations By implementing robust security measures and data governance policies, organizations can ensure that their data remains secure and confidential.
Another challenge is data integration and interoperability With the vast array of IoT devices and data sources available, businesses must ensure that their systems can communicate and share data effectively By adopting standardized protocols and data formats, organizations can simplify data integration and enhance interoperability between different devices and systems This interoperability is essential for enabling cross-functional collaboration and data sharing across departments and business units.
